100% ELECTRIFICATION OVER EASTERN RAILWAY ROUTE KILOMETERS IN WEST BENGAL ACHIEVED •PROVIDES FASTER AND HASSLE FREE TRAIN OPERATIONS •END TO END ELECTRIC TRACTION FOR TRAIN SERVICES FROM HOWRAH/SEALDAH TO NEW JALPAIGURI THROUGH ALTERNATE ELECTRIFIED ROUTE Kolkata, February 24, 2021: The entire route kilometres in West Bengal under Eastern Railway’s jurisdiction has been 100% electrified. It means, total 2010 route kilometres in West Bengal falling under Eastern Railway’s jurisdiction are totally electrified. From 2016-17 till 2020-21, ₹.634 crores were spent for electrification of route kilometres under Eastern Railway in West Bengal, which resulted 100% electrification of the route kilometres of Eastern Railway in West Bengal. The sanctioned cost of electrification projects in entire West Bengal consisting of all the three Railways viz. Eastern, South Eastern and Northeast Frontier Railways, during 2009-14 was ₹. 777 crores, while during 2014-20, figure stands to ₹. 954 crores which registered an increase of 23% over 2009-14. In Eastern Railway alone, ₹.214 crores were spent on electrification in the State of West Bengal during 2016-17, ₹.89 crores during 2017-18, ₹. 171 crores during 2018-19, ₹.50 crores during 2019-20 and ₹.110 crores during 2020-21. 100% electrification of route kilometres of Eastern Railway over West Bengal has provided faster and hassle free train operations and enabled railway to transport freight and passenger traffic with much greater ease. Electrification has also provided pollution free environment friendly mode of transportation. It led to savings in diesel consumption and facilitate unit traction system with reduced carbon footprint. 2

ER OPERATED FIVE TRAINS BY ELECTRIC LOCOMOTIVES INSTEAD OF DIESEL LOCOMOTIVES Kolkata, February 18, 2021: Eastern Railway has started the run of the following diesel hauled trains by Electric locomotives from 15.02.2021 as electrification work between Nimtita-New Farakka section over Malda Division has been completed on 13.02.2021: 03465/03466 Howrah-Malda Town-Howrah Intercity Express special 03421/03422 Nabadwip Dham-Malda Town-Nabadwip Dham Express special 03163/03164 Sealdah-Saharsa Jn- Sealdah Express special 53027/53028 Azimganj-Malda Town-Azimganj Passenger 53029/53030 Azimganj-Bhagalpur-Azimganj Passenger
